The Socio-Economic Determinants of School Success of Children from Migrant Families in Germany

Abstract

This article examines selected aspects of the socioeconomic situation of families with a migrant background living in the Federal Republic of Germany in the context of their children’s academic performance. The study examines the determinants of school success for children from migrant families in light of the concept of resilience , which was adopted in the Programme for International Student Assessment (PISA). In this article, selected elements of the socioeconomic and sociocultural situation (social and cultural capital) are illustrated with the results of statistical research conducted in Germany. This analysis may contribute to predicting the future school success of children from migrant families.
